Sardar Mohammad Jahangir
Sardar Mohammad Jahangir is a Bangladesh Awami League politician and the former Member of Parliament of Rajshahi-5.

Career
Jahangir was elected to parliament from Rajshahi-5 as a Bangladesh Awami League candidate in 1973.[1]
